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: 1. Underwent cervical loop electrosurgical excision procedure (LEEP) at our hospital's cervical clinic, with preoperative colposcopy-directed biopsy or postoperative LEEP pathology confirming high-grade cervical intraepithelial neoplasia (HSIL, CIN2, or CIN3); 2. Completed HR-HPV genotyping tests both before and after surgery, with at least one positive HR-HPV result, and with traceable laboratory test results; 3. Postoperative follow-up of at least 18 months, with at least 2 follow-up visits (each including HPV genotyping and cervical cytology re-examination); 4. Complete clinical data, including age, menopausal status, obstetric history, cervical cytology, colposcopic findings, pathology results, and postoperative follow-up information.
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: 1.incomplete key information (e.g., negative preoperative HPV, unknown HPV genotyping, interrupted follow-up or loss to follow-up; 2.Patients who underwent total hysterectomy, cervical cryotherapy, laser therapy, photodynamic therapy, or other local adjuvant therapies within 6 months after cervical LEEP; 3.Patients who underwent LEEP during pregnancy or within 8 weeks postpartum; 4.A history of invasive cervical treatment (including LEEP, conization, cryotherapy, or laser therapy) in the past; 5.A previous diagnosis of cervical cancer or other malignant tumors of the reproductive tract; 6.A history of pelvic radiotherapy or systemic chemotherapy; 7.Long-term use of immunosuppressants or complicated with immune system diseases (e.g., systemic lupus erythematosus, HIV infection, etc.
